CANDYTUFT-Iberis. One of the most popular hardy annuals; it is of the easiest culture, and grown for a variety of pur- poses almost all the year around. CARNATION. An important and beautiful class; none more so are grown. Most of the varieties have a delicious clove fragrance. Half-hardy perennials.
